Live At The Royal Albert Hall by Alter Bridge, released 6 September 2018, includes the following tracks: "Before Tomorrow Comes", "Cry Of Achilles", "Fortress", "The Other Side" and more.
This version of Live At The Royal Albert Hall comes as a 2xCD. - .. ALBERT HALL
All songs recorded at the Royal Albert Hall in London, England on October 2 and 3 2017.
